Here is what separates the Law of Inspired Action from simple motivation.
Motivation says: I will act when I feel ready. Inspired Action says: I will act, and readiness will follow.
These are not the same thing. They produce completely different lives.
Psychology has a name for what happens when you wait to feel ready, analysis paralysis. Your brain, designed to protect you from uncertainty, generates endless reasons why now is not the right time.
It is not laziness. It is not lack of talent.
It is your nervous system confusing safety with stagnation.
